Colonel N D Leslie OBE

(The Queen's Own Cameron Highlanders)

Colonel N D Leslie OBECommanded 1/5th Bn The Queen's Royal Regiment from March 1943 to September 1943.

Norman David Leslie was born on 1st October 1910 in Edinburgh and educated at Rugby and the RMC Sandhurst.

He was commissioned in The Queen's Own Cameron Highlanders in August 1930 and served in India, Scotland and Nigeria until 1940.

He had been seconded to the Royal West African Front: Force from October 1936 to September 1938. In 1940, he served in France and returned to the UK via Dunkirk. In 1942 and 1943 he served in North Africa on the Staff and was appointed to command 1/5th Bn The Queen's Royal: Regiment in March 1943 and led the Battalion from Medenine to Tunis when in September 1943 he was appointed GSO I of 51st Highland Division.

In 1944 and 1945 he served in North West Europe and was made an OBE for his service

After the 1939-45 War he served in Gibraltar, UK, North Africa, Germany and Hong Kong as a Battalion Commander and a General Staff Officer.

He retired from the Army at his own request on 5th April 1957.

He was Mentioned in Despatches in January 1944.
